What Are Compact Mini PCs?

Compact Mini PCs are small-form-factor computers designed to deliver full computing functionality in a space-saving, energy-efficient package. They are ideal for environments where desk space is limited, power consumption is a concern, or a sleek, clutter-free setup is required. These systems typically feature modern processors, solid-state storage, and versatile connectivity options, making them powerful enough for a wide range of professional tasks while maintaining a minimal physical footprint.

Key Specifications and Technical Details

Modern compact Mini PCs, like the referenced models, offer a spectrum of performance to suit different needs. Key specifications to consider include:

  • Processor: Options range from efficient ARM-based CPUs (like the Cortex A53/A55) for lightweight tasks and thin client applications, to powerful Intel Core processors (like the i5-1240P or i3-1215U) for demanding business software and industrial automation.

  • Memory (RAM): Configurations typically span from 2GB for basic digital signage or kiosk use to 16GB for multitasking and running complex applications.

  • Storage: Fast SSD storage is standard, with capacities from 16GB eMMC for embedded OS deployments to 512GB NVMe SSDs for extensive software and data.

  • Form Factor & Power: Their compact size allows for VESA mounting behind monitors, and they often use low-voltage DC adapters (e.g., 5V/12V), resulting in silent, fanless or quiet operation and reduced energy costs.

  • Operating Systems: They support various OS environments, including embedded Linux (like Thinux™), Ubuntu Linux, and Windows 11 IoT/Pro, providing flexibility for software development and enterprise deployment.

Ideal Use Cases and Applications

The versatility of compact Mini PCs makes them suitable for numerous business and industrial scenarios:

  • Digital Signage & Kiosks: Their small size and silent operation are perfect for powering interactive displays, information kiosks, and menu boards in retail and hospitality.

  • Office Productivity: As a primary desktop replacement, they efficiently handle office suites, web browsing, video conferencing, and email.

  • Thin Client & VDI: ARM-based models are excellent as thin clients for virtual desktop infrastructure, providing secure, centralized access to corporate resources.

  • Industrial Automation: Ruggedized or industrial-grade variants can control machinery, run HMI (Human-Machine Interface) software, and manage data acquisition on the factory floor.

  • Edge Computing: Their compact design allows for deployment in space-constrained locations for data processing closer to the source.
